Bangaluru: The Silicon Valley of India with a Soul
Bengaluru, India’s tech capital, is a bustling metropolis that thrives on innovation while holding tight to its cultural roots. Known for its booming IT industry and startup scene, the city also offers a softer, soulful side with its colonial-era architecture, leafy avenues, and iconic landmarks like Cubbon Park, Lalbagh Botanical Gardens, and the majestic Bangalore Palace.
By day, explore its art galleries, temples, and museums; by night, dive into the city’s legendary pub culture and buzzing nightlife. Bangalore’s diverse population brings with it a fusion of cuisines, languages, and traditions that make it an ever-evolving, welcoming place for all kinds of travelers.
Garden City Vibes: Explore Bangalore’s Cool Side
Dubbed the “Garden City of India,” Bangalore is the perfect urban escape for nature lovers and culture seekers alike. Its moderate climate makes walking through lush green parks and peaceful lakes a year-round pleasure. Head to Lalbagh for a glimpse of India’s horticultural splendor or spend an afternoon in Cubbon Park under ancient trees.
The city’s vibrant neighborhoods—like Indiranagar, Koramangala, and Jayanagar—offer quirky cafes, indie bookstores, and a thriving street food scene. From art and music festivals to weekend flea markets and vintage-themed restaurants, Bangalore constantly surprises with its unique urban charm.

Bangalore Unplugged: Where Tradition Meets Tech
Bangalore offers a rare balance: cutting-edge innovation side by side with spiritual depth. Home to major global tech campuses, it’s also a city where centuries-old temples like Bull Temple and ISKCON coexist with sleek malls and coworking spaces.
This contrast is what makes the city magical. You can start your morning with yoga in a quiet garden, spend your afternoon in a bustling startup accelerator, and wind down with a craft beer from one of the city’s many renowned microbreweries. With weekend getaways like Coorg and Mysore just a few hours away, Bangalore also serves as a perfect base for further exploration.
